The Importance of Self-Care

Self-care is essential for maintaining your physical and mental health, reducing stress and anxiety, and improving your overall well-being. By incorporating self-care activities into your routine, such as exercise, meditation, or hobbies, you can enhance your resilience, boost your mood, and achieve a better work-life balance. Remember, taking care of yourself is not selfish – it’s essential for living a happy, healthy, and fulfilling life.
